Cushions
There are a myriad of different kinds of sofa cushions you can choose from to go with your tufted leather sofa. Each of these cushions has distinctive characteristics that make it more or less appropriate for certain sofa designs. Many buyers also think about the selection of a cushion fill.
Poly foam is the most well-known type. It is a budget-friendly option that provides good support and comfort for the majority of people. However, it's not as durable as other alternatives, and it may degrade faster. Another option is latex foam. It is more expensive, however it lasts longer than polyfoam.
Feather and down are also available as sofa cushions. These are more expensive, but they provide better support and comfort. They do not have the same return action as polyfoam, and require more frequent fluffing frequently.
You can consider a polyester-fiber-wrapped foam cushion for an option that is situated in the middle. This is a good option for the majority of sofas. It provides good support and comfort. It is sturdy and is able to be easily reupholstered in the case of a rip or stain.
You can also pick foams of higher quality, such as Qualex or high-resiliency foam wrapped in Dacron Fiber. These foams are usually found in sleeper sofas but they are also a great option for most sofas. The greater density of these foams give the sofa a more solid feel and can be sewn into ticking made of muslin.
Some other kinds of cushion include wedge cushions, box cushions, and T-cushions. All of these styles are suitable for the majority of sofas. However it is essential to choose a style that is in harmony with the overall design of your sofa. Box cushions are sleek and have squared-off edges. The T-cushions and Wedge are triangle-shaped and can be placed in the corners and edges of sofa sections.

Materials
The materials used in a sofa are more than a visual design feature. They determine the comfort and durability of the couch or chair. You can pick from a range of fillings and fabrics. Each has its unique properties and is appropriate for various lifestyles. Some are more durable, however all should be able to withstand wear and tear.
The type of leather used is crucial. Full grain leather is a premium. It is made from the outer layer of the skin that has a natural look. It's not widely used because only a handful of hides are suitable for this type of leather. If you can afford to purchase it, it is a great option because it will last longer than any other type of leather.
Another consideration is the type of cushion filling. Foam cushions have a taunt and firm appearance. They can become distorted with time and develop "comfort wrinkles." Feather and down are the better option because they have a more relaxed appearance and offer the best support for your neck and back. However, they require more frequent refilling and fluffing than foam.
Consider the frame's construction. The best frames are made from hard woods like the kiln dried oak, walnut beech, maple or. They're strong enough to withstand sagging and can be stained or painted. Metal frames are an excellent choice for those who want an updated look.
